Subject: Re: [PATCH v2 4/4] arm/arm64: dts: samsung: Always enable extra W=1 warnings
Date: Thu, 23 Nov 2023 08:18:50 +0100 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<0eb12623-22b2-4edf-8ef7-14382a250e74@linaro.org>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20231122-dtc-warnings-v2-4-bd4087325392@kernel.org>
On 22/11/2023 23:12, Rob Herring wrote:
> Samsung platforms are clean of W=1 dtc warnings, so enable the warnings
> by default. This way submitters don't have to remember to run a W=1
> build of the .dts files and the grumpiness of the maintainers can be
> reduced.
>
> Signed-off-by: Rob Herring <robh@kernel.org>
Reviewed-by: Krzysztof Kozlowski <krzysztof.kozlowski@linaro.org>
